Muslim women are not "being told they must conform to certain dress codes". Rather, all citizens are being required to show their face in public places. Muslims are still free to "dress" however they wish, but they must simply unveil their identity in public. That is, no one, not even a Muslim woman, is exempt form that reasonable citizenship requirement. The burka is not "outlawed" yet people keep pretending it is. Muslims are free to practice their religion and veil themselves privately and even veil their faces in public during a religious ceremony.
